Affiliate Marketing Agency: How It Works and Why You Need One

Posted on


Affiliate marketing has revolutionized the way businesses generate revenue online. It offers a cost-effective and performance-based approach to marketing. However, managing an affiliate program requires time, expertise, and resources. This is where an affiliate marketing agency comes into play. In this article, we will explore in-depth how an affiliate marketing agency works and why partnering with one can be a game-changer for your business.

What is Affiliate Marketing?

Affiliate marketing is a performance-based marketing model where businesses reward affiliates for each customer or visitor they bring through their own marketing efforts. Affiliates, also known as publishers, promote products or services and earn a commission for every sale or lead they generate. This model allows businesses to expand their reach, increase sales, and drive targeted traffic to their websites.

How Does an Affiliate Marketing Agency Work?

An affiliate marketing agency acts as a bridge connecting businesses and affiliates. They specialize in managing and optimizing affiliate programs on behalf of businesses. Let’s dive deeper into how an affiliate marketing agency operates:

1. Understanding Business Goals

An affiliate marketing agency begins by thoroughly understanding the goals and objectives of the business. They conduct in-depth discussions with the business owners or marketing team to gain insights into their target audience, products or services offered, and desired outcomes.

2. Designing a Tailored Affiliate Program

Based on the business’s goals, the agency designs a customized affiliate program that aligns with their unique requirements. This includes deciding on commission structures, affiliate requirements, and promotional strategies. The agency ensures that the program is designed to attract high-quality affiliates who can effectively promote the business’s offerings.

3. Affiliate Recruitment

One of the crucial roles of an affiliate marketing agency is to recruit affiliates who can promote the business’s products or services. They tap into their extensive network of affiliates, which includes influencers, bloggers, content creators, and niche-specific publishers. By leveraging their connections, the agency can connect businesses with relevant affiliates who have a strong influence on their target audience.

4. Ongoing Affiliate Management

Once the affiliates are onboard, the agency provides ongoing support and management to ensure the smooth functioning of the affiliate program. This includes assisting affiliates with promotional materials, tracking affiliate performance, and resolving any queries or concerns they may have. The agency acts as a liaison between the business and affiliates, fostering a positive and collaborative relationship.

5. Program Tracking and Reporting

An affiliate marketing agency utilizes advanced tracking and reporting tools to monitor the performance of the affiliate program. They provide comprehensive reports that offer insights into key metrics such as click-through rates, conversion rates, and revenue generated. This data enables businesses to make data-driven decisions and optimize their affiliate program for better results.

6. Payment Management

The agency handles the payment process, ensuring that affiliates are compensated accurately and in a timely manner. They keep track of commissions earned by affiliates and manage the payment process, whether it’s through direct bank transfers or utilizing affiliate networks or platforms that handle payments on their behalf.

Benefits of Partnering with an Affiliate Marketing Agency

Now that we have explored how an affiliate marketing agency works, let’s delve into the numerous benefits your business can gain by partnering with one:

1. Expertise and Industry Knowledge

Affiliate marketing agencies specialize in this field and possess extensive expertise and industry knowledge. They stay up-to-date with the latest industry trends, best practices, and algorithm changes. This expertise can be invaluable in designing and implementing a successful affiliate program that drives maximum results.

2. Time and Resource Savings

Managing an affiliate program requires dedicated time and resources. By partnering with an agency, you can save valuable time and allocate your resources elsewhere. The agency takes care of all the intricate tasks involved in managing an affiliate program, allowing you to focus on other core aspects of your business.

3. Access to a Wide Network of Affiliates

Affiliate marketing agencies have a vast network of affiliates across various niches and industries. When you partner with an agency, you gain access to this network, enabling your business to connect with relevant affiliates who can effectively promote your products or services to their audience. This widens your reach and increases the chances of attracting potential customers.

4. Performance Tracking and Optimization

An affiliate marketing agency provides comprehensive tracking and reporting tools to monitor the performance of your affiliate program. They analyze key metrics, identify top-performing affiliates, and offer recommendations for optimization. By leveraging this data, you can continuously improve your program and achieve better results.

5. Creative Promotional Strategies

Affiliate marketing agencies have extensive experience in devising creative promotional strategies that resonate with your target audience. They work closely with affiliates to develop engaging content, compelling offers, and effective marketing campaigns. This ensures that your brand is consistently represented in a way that aligns with your overall marketing goals.

6. Ongoing Support and Guidance

Affiliate marketing agencies offer ongoing support to both businesses and affiliates. They provide guidance, answer queries, and address any concerns that may arise. By having experts readily available, you can navigate any challenges that come up and ensure the smooth functioning of your affiliate program.

7. Scalability and Flexibility

As your business grows, an affiliate marketing agency can adapt and scale your affiliate program accordingly. They have the expertise to handle program expansions, recruit more affiliates, and implement new strategies to drive even more sales. This scalability and flexibility are crucial in accommodating the changing needs of your business.


Affiliate marketing has emerged as a highly effective and profitable marketing strategy for businesses of all sizes. However, managing an affiliate program can be complex and time-consuming. By partnering with an affiliate marketing agency, you can tap into their expertise, networks, and resources to ensure the success of your program. The benefits of working with an agency extend beyond the day-to-day management, providing you with strategic guidance, optimization opportunities, and the ability to scale your program as your business grows. So, consider partnering with an affiliate marketing agency and unlock the full potential of affiliate marketing for your business.